CData Cmdlets for Google BigQuery 2019 - Online Help
Questions / Feedback?

Parameters (Connect-GoogleBigQuery Cmdlet)

CData Cmdlets for Google BigQuery 2019 - Build 19.0.7354

The following is the full list of the parameters of the cmdlet with short descriptions. Click the links for further details.

Parameter Required Description
AllowAggregateParameters    Allows raw aggregates to be used in parameters when QueryPassthrough is enabled. 
AllowLargeResultSets    Whether or not to allow large datasets to be stored in temporary tables for large datasets. 
AllowUpdatesWithoutKey    Whether or not to allow update without primary keys. 
AuditLimit    The maximum number of rows which will be stored within an audit table. 
AuditMode    What provider actions should be recorded to audit tables. 
AutoCache    Automatically caches the results of SELECT queries into a cache database specified by either CacheLocation or both of CacheConnection and CacheProvider . 
BigQueryOptions    A comma separated list of Google BigQuery options. 
CacheConnection    The connection string for the cache database. This property is always used in conjunction with CacheProvider . Setting both properties will override the value set for CacheLocation for caching data. 
CacheLocation    Specifies the path to the cache when caching to a file. 
CacheMetadata    This property determines whether or not to cache the table metadata to a file store. 
CacheProvider    The name of the provider to be used to cache data. 
CacheTolerance    The tolerance for stale data in the cache specified in seconds when using AutoCache . 
DatasetId    The DatasetId of the dataset you wish to connect to and view tables of. 
DestinationTable    DestinationTable is entered in the format DestinationProjectId:DestinationDataSet.TableName. Setting DestinationTable allows the query to return very large result sets (more than 128mb of result data) to a permanent destination table. 
FilterColumns    Please set `AllowUpdatesWithoutKey` to true before you could use this property. 
FirewallPassword    A password used to authenticate to a proxy-based firewall. 
FirewallPort    The TCP port for a proxy-based firewall. 
FirewallServer    The name or IP address of a proxy-based firewall. 
FirewallType    The protocol used by a proxy-based firewall. 
FirewallUser    The user name to use to authenticate with a proxy-based firewall. 
GenerateSchemaFiles    Indicates the user preference as to when schemas should be generated and saved. 
InitiateOAuth    Set this property to initiate the process to obtain or refresh the OAuth access token when you connect. 
Location    A path to the directory that contains the schema files defining tables, views, and stored procedures. 
Logfile    A path to the log file. 
MaximumBillingTier    The MaximumBillingTier is a positive integer that serves as a multiplier of the basic price per TB. For example, if you set MaximumBillingTier to 2, the maximum cost for that query will be 2x basic price per TB. 
MaximumBytesBilled    Limits how many bytes BigQuery will allow a job to consume before it is cancelled. 
MaxLogFileCount    A string specifying the maximum file count of log files. When the limit is hit, a new log is created in the same folder with the date and time appended to the end and the oldest log file will be deleted. 
MaxLogFileSize    A string specifying the maximum size in bytes for a log file (for example, 10 MB). When the limit is hit, a new log is created in the same folder with the date and time appended to the end. 
MaxRows    Limits the number of rows returned rows when no aggregation or group by is used in the query. This helps avoid performance issues at design time. 
OAuthAccessToken  True  The access token for connecting using OAuth. 
OAuthClientId    The client ID assigned when you register your application with an OAuth authorization server. 
OAuthClientSecret    The client secret assigned when you register your application with an OAuth authorization server. 
OAuthJWTCert    The JWT Certificate store. 
OAuthJWTCertPassword    The password for the OAuth JWT certificate. 
OAuthJWTCertSubject    The subject of the OAuth JWT certificate. 
OAuthJWTCertType    The type of key store containing the JWT Certificate. 
OAuthJWTIssuer    The issuer of the Java Web Token. 
OAuthJWTSubject    The user subject for which the application is requesting delegated access. 
OAuthRefreshToken    The OAuth refresh token for the corresponding OAuth access token. 
OAuthSettingsLocation    The location of the settings file where OAuth values are saved when InitiateOAuth is set to GETANDREFRESH or REFRESH. Alternatively, this can be held in memory by specifying a value starting with memory://. 
OAuthVerifier    The verifier code returned from the OAuth authorization URL. 
Offline    Use offline mode to get the data from the cache instead of the live source. 
Other    These hidden properties are used only in specific use cases. 
PageSize    The number of results to return per page from Google BigQuery. 
PollingInterval    This determines how long to wait in seconds, between checks to see if a job has completed. 
ProjectId  True  The ProjectId of the billing project for executing jobs. 
ProxyAuthScheme    The authentication type to use to authenticate to the ProxyServer proxy. 
ProxyAutoDetect    This indicates whether to use the system proxy settings or not. This takes precedence over other proxy settings, so you'll need to set ProxyAutoDetect to FALSE in order use custom proxy settings. 
ProxyExceptions    A semicolon separated list of hosts or IPs that are exempt from connecting through the ProxyServer . 
ProxyPassword    A password to be used to authenticate to the ProxyServer proxy. 
ProxyPort    The TCP port the ProxyServer proxy is running on. 
ProxyServer    The hostname or IP address of a proxy to route HTTP traffic through. 
ProxySSLType    The SSL type to use when connecting to the ProxyServer proxy. 
ProxyUser    A user name to be used to authenticate to the ProxyServer proxy. 
PseudoColumns    This property indicates whether or not to include pseudo columns as columns to the table. 
QueryPassthrough    This option passes the query to Google BigQuery as-is. 
Readonly    You can use this property to enforce read-only access to Google BigQuery from the provider. 
RefreshViewSchemas    Allows the provider to determine up-to-date view schemas automatically. 
RTK    The runtime key used for licensing. 
SSLServerCert    The certificate to be accepted from the server when connecting using TLS/SSL. 
StoragePageSize    Specifies the page size to use for Storage API queries. 
StorageThreshold    The minimum number of rows a query must return to invoke the Storage API. 
Tables    This property restricts the tables reported to a subset of the available tables. For example, Tables=TableA,TableB,TableC. 
TempTableDataset    The prefix of the dataset that will contain temporary tables when executing queries with large result sets. 
TempTableExpirationTime    Time, in seconds until the temporary table expires. Set to 0 to have the table never expire. 
Timeout    The value in seconds until the timeout error is thrown, canceling the operation. 
UseLegacySQL    Specifies whether to use BigQuery's legacy SQL dialect for this query. By default, Standard SQL will be used. 
UseQueryCache    Specifies whether to use Google BigQuery's built-in query cache. 
UseStorageApi    Specifies whether to use BigQuery's Storage API for bulk data reads. 
UseStreamingInserts    Specifies whether to use streaming or DML statements when inserting data. By default, streaming inserts are used. 
Verbosity    The verbosity level that determines the amount of detail included in the log file. 
Views    Restricts the views reported to a subset of the available tables. For example, Views=ViewA,ViewB,ViewC. 

Copyright (c) 2020 CData Software, Inc. - All rights reserved.
Build 19.0.7354.0